Completion rate, by sex, location, wealth quintile and education level in Liberia
Liberia: Completion rate, by sex, location, wealth quintile and education level was 27.4% in 2019. ▲ Rising
Completion rate, by sex, location, wealth quintile and education level in Liberia, 2007–2019
Source: United Nations Statistics Division, SDG Global Database. Measured in %.
Analysis
In 2019, completion rate, by sex, location, wealth quintile and education level in Liberia stood at 27.4%. That is the highest value across all 5 years on record.
That represents a change of up 142.1% on the previous year and up 83.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, completion rate, by sex, location, wealth quintile and education level in Liberia peaked at 27.4% in 2019 and was at its lowest, 11.3%, in 2016.
That places Liberia 73rd out of 78 countries with data for 2019, putting it in the bottom quarter.
Completion rate, by sex, location, wealth quintile and education level in Liberia,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2007 | 12.8% | — |
| 2008 | 14.9% | +16.4% |
| 2013 | 25.5% | +71.5% |
| 2016 | 11.3% | -55.8% |
| 2019 | 27.4% | +142.1% |
